提交记录 10861


用户 题目 状态 得分 用时 内存 语言 代码长度
ta123 router32. 测测你的路由器 Wrong Answer 25 30 s 9716 KB C++11 398 B
提交时间 评测时间
2019-10-06 15:22:24 2020-08-01 02:34:09
#include "router.h"

int n;
const RoutingTableEntry *a;

void init(int _n, int _q, const RoutingTableEntry *_a)
{
    n = _n, a = _a;
}

unsigned query(unsigned addr)
{
    unsigned nexthop = 0;
    int len = -1;
    for (int i = n; i--;)
        if ((int)a[i].len > len && ((addr ^ a[i].addr) & -(1 << 32 - a[i].len)) == 0)
            nexthop = a[i].nexthop, len = a[i].len;
    return nexthop;
}

CompilationN/AN/ACompile OKScore: N/A

Testcase #112.95 us24 KBAcceptedScore: 25

Testcase #23.353 ms9 MB + 500 KBWrong AnswerScore: 0

Testcase #330 s9 MB + 496 KBTime Limit ExceededScore: 0

Testcase #430 s9 MB + 496 KBTime Limit ExceededScore: 0


Judge Duck Online | 评测鸭在线
Server Time: 2026-03-28 19:54:54 | Loaded in 1 ms | Server Status
个人娱乐项目,仅供学习交流使用 | 捐赠